Securely Delete SSD Files: A Step-by-Step Guide

by ADMIN 48 views

Hey guys! Ever wondered how to really delete those sensitive files from your SSD so they can't be recovered? It's a bit different than the old hard drives, and I'm here to break it down for you. Let's dive into the world of SSDs and secure file deletion!

Understanding the SSD Difference

When it comes to securely deleting files on an SSD, it's crucial to first grasp the fundamental differences between Solid State Drives (SSDs) and traditional Hard Disk Drives (HDDs). Unlike HDDs, which store data on magnetic platters, SSDs use flash memory chips to store information. This difference in technology leads to a completely different data management approach, making traditional data deletion methods less effective on SSDs. You see, HDDs allow you to overwrite data directly, essentially replacing the old information with new. This makes techniques like multiple overwrites a viable option for secure deletion. However, SSDs employ a technique called wear leveling. Wear leveling is designed to extend the lifespan of the SSD by distributing write and erase cycles evenly across all the memory cells. This is because each flash memory cell has a limited number of write/erase cycles before it starts to degrade. So, instead of writing data to the same physical location every time, the SSD's controller intelligently decides where to store the data. This is where things get tricky for secure deletion. Because of wear leveling, you can't be sure that overwriting a file will actually overwrite the original data location. The SSD controller might have written the new data to a completely different part of the drive, leaving the old data recoverable. Imagine trying to erase a message written in chalk on a large chalkboard, but instead of erasing it directly, someone moves the entire board around, writes new messages in different spots, and the old message might still be lurking somewhere underneath! This is why simply dragging a file to the recycle bin and emptying it, or even overwriting the file with random data using standard software, isn't enough to guarantee secure deletion on an SSD. The data could still be lingering in another memory cell, waiting to be recovered. So, what can you do? That's what we'll explore in the next sections, focusing on methods that take into account the unique way SSDs manage data.

Why Traditional Methods Fall Short

So, why exactly do those old-school methods of wiping data fall short when we're dealing with SSDs? Let's break it down. The main culprit, as we touched on, is wear leveling. Think of your SSD as a super-organized librarian, constantly shifting books around to make sure no single shelf gets too worn out. This librarian, the SSD controller, decides where your data gets stored, and it's not always in the same physical location. Now, imagine you want to erase a specific book (your sensitive file). With an HDD, you could just go to the shelf, find the book, and scribble over every page until it's unreadable. Simple, right? But with an SSD, the librarian might have already moved that book to a different shelf, or even split it into pieces and stored it in multiple locations! When you try to overwrite the "original" location, you're only scribbling on a blank shelf, while the actual data might still be hidden elsewhere. This is why simply overwriting files on an SSD, even multiple times, isn't a foolproof method for secure deletion. Standard file deletion software and even some disk wiping utilities designed for HDDs often rely on this overwriting technique. They write patterns of data (like zeros or random characters) over the sectors where the file was supposedly stored. However, because of wear leveling and other advanced SSD features like over-provisioning (reserved space for performance and lifespan management), these programs can't guarantee they're actually hitting all the physical locations where the data resides. Over-provisioning is like having extra shelves in the library that aren't normally used. The librarian can stash books there temporarily, or even permanently, without you knowing. Another factor to consider is the way SSDs handle deleted files. When you delete a file in your operating system, the OS doesn't immediately erase the data. It simply marks the space as available for reuse. The actual data remains on the drive until it's overwritten by new data. On an HDD, this might be a relatively quick process, but on an SSD, the controller might delay the actual erasure to optimize performance and lifespan. This delay means that deleted files can linger on the drive for a longer period, increasing the risk of recovery. So, guys, relying on traditional deletion methods for SSDs is like trying to catch smoke with a net. It might seem like you're doing something, but you're not really getting the job done. We need more sophisticated techniques to ensure our data is truly gone.

Secure Deletion Methods for SSDs

Alright, so we've established that traditional methods are a no-go for SSDs. What are the secure ways to delete your data then? Let's explore the most effective methods available. The most reliable way to securely delete data on an SSD is to use the drive's built-in secure erase function, often referred to as ATA Secure Erase. This command, part of the ATA (Advanced Technology Attachment) standard, is designed to completely wipe the drive at a firmware level. It essentially tells the SSD controller to erase all data on the drive, including any data hidden by wear leveling or over-provisioning. Think of it as the librarian getting a direct order to clear every shelf in the library, leaving no book unturned. ATA Secure Erase is the gold standard for SSD data sanitization because it bypasses the operating system and directly interacts with the SSD's controller. This ensures that all data, including previously deleted files and any data stored in over-provisioned areas, is effectively erased. However, accessing ATA Secure Erase isn't always straightforward. You'll typically need to use a specialized software tool that can send the command to the drive. Many SSD manufacturers provide their own utilities for this purpose. For example, Samsung Magician, Crucial Storage Executive, and Intel Solid State Drive Toolbox are all programs that include secure erase functionality. These tools usually offer a user-friendly interface for initiating the process. If your SSD manufacturer doesn't offer a dedicated tool, there are also third-party options available, such as Parted Magic, which is a bootable Linux distribution that includes secure erase capabilities. When using ATA Secure Erase, it's crucial to follow the instructions carefully. The process will erase all data on the drive, so it's essential to back up any important files before proceeding. Also, be aware that some older SSDs might not fully support ATA Secure Erase, or the implementation might be flawed. In these cases, the erasure might not be as thorough as expected. Another secure deletion method, although less preferred than ATA Secure Erase, is encryption. By encrypting your entire drive, you render the data unreadable to anyone without the encryption key. Even if someone manages to recover deleted files, they won't be able to decipher the encrypted data. If you then discard the encryption key, the data becomes permanently inaccessible. Whole-disk encryption can be enabled through your operating system (e.g., BitLocker in Windows, FileVault in macOS) or using third-party encryption software. While encryption doesn't physically erase the data, it provides a strong layer of protection against unauthorized access. It's like locking all the books in the library inside a vault. Even if someone gets into the library, they can't read the books without the key to the vault.

Step-by-Step Guide to Securely Erasing Your SSD

Okay, let's get practical! How do you actually go about securely erasing your SSD? Here’s a step-by-step guide to using the ATA Secure Erase method, which, as we discussed, is the most reliable approach:

  1. Backup Your Data: This is the most crucial step! Secure erase will wipe everything on your drive, so make sure you have a complete backup of all your important files, documents, photos, videos, and anything else you want to keep. You can use an external hard drive, cloud storage, or any other backup method you prefer.
  2. Identify Your SSD Manufacturer: Knowing your SSD manufacturer is essential because you'll likely use their proprietary software to perform the secure erase. Look for the brand name on the drive itself or check your system information.
  3. Download the Appropriate Software: Visit your SSD manufacturer's website and download their SSD management software. Common tools include Samsung Magician, Crucial Storage Executive, Intel Solid State Drive Toolbox, and others. If your manufacturer doesn't offer a dedicated tool, consider using a third-party option like Parted Magic.
  4. Create a Bootable USB Drive (If Necessary): Some secure erase tools, like Parted Magic, require you to boot from a USB drive. Follow the software's instructions to create a bootable USB drive. This usually involves downloading an ISO image and using a tool like Rufus or Etcher to write it to the USB drive.
  5. Boot into the Software: If you're using a bootable USB drive, restart your computer and enter the BIOS/UEFI settings (usually by pressing Delete, F2, or F12 during startup). Change the boot order to prioritize the USB drive. If you're using software installed within your operating system, simply launch the program.
  6. Locate the Secure Erase/Sanitize Option: Once the software is running, look for the secure erase, sanitize, or similar option. The exact wording may vary depending on the software.
  7. Select Your SSD: The software should display a list of your drives. Carefully select the SSD you want to erase. Double-check that you've selected the correct drive to avoid accidentally erasing the wrong one!
  8. Follow the On-Screen Instructions: The software will guide you through the secure erase process. This usually involves confirming your selection and possibly entering a security password (if you've set one on your SSD).
  9. Wait for the Process to Complete: Secure erase can take some time, depending on the size of your drive. Do not interrupt the process, as this could potentially damage your SSD.
  10. Verify the Erase (Optional): Some software tools offer a verification step to ensure the secure erase was successful. If available, it's a good idea to run this verification.

Remember, guys, patience is key here. Securely erasing your SSD is a crucial step for protecting your data, so take your time and follow the instructions carefully. If you're unsure about any step, consult the software's documentation or seek help from a tech-savvy friend.

Other Tips for Data Security on SSDs

Beyond secure deletion, there are other steps you can take to enhance your data security on SSDs. Let's explore a few additional tips: Firstly, enable full-disk encryption. As we discussed earlier, encryption adds a strong layer of protection to your data. Even if someone gains access to your drive, they won't be able to read the encrypted data without the key. Windows BitLocker, macOS FileVault, and third-party encryption tools are all excellent options. Enabling encryption is like putting your important documents in a locked safe. It doesn't erase the data, but it makes it virtually impossible for unauthorized individuals to access it. Secondly, keep your SSD firmware updated. SSD manufacturers regularly release firmware updates that can improve performance, fix bugs, and enhance security. These updates may include improvements to the secure erase functionality or address other security vulnerabilities. Check your manufacturer's website or SSD management software for firmware updates and install them promptly. Think of firmware updates as regular maintenance for your SSD. They help keep it running smoothly and securely. Thirdly, be mindful of physical security. While software-based security measures are essential, don't forget the importance of physical security. If someone has physical access to your SSD, they can potentially bypass software protections. Protect your computer from theft and restrict access to your data center or server room. Physical security is like having a strong lock on your front door. It prevents unauthorized individuals from even getting close to your data. Fourthly, use strong passwords and multi-factor authentication. Strong passwords and multi-factor authentication are crucial for protecting your accounts and data. Use unique, complex passwords for all your online accounts and enable multi-factor authentication whenever possible. This adds an extra layer of security, making it much harder for attackers to gain access to your accounts, even if they know your password. Think of strong passwords and multi-factor authentication as the gatekeepers of your digital life. They prevent unauthorized access to your accounts and data. Fifthly, regularly back up your data. Backups are your safety net in case of data loss due to drive failure, accidental deletion, or a security breach. Regularly back up your important files to an external drive, cloud storage, or another secure location. This ensures that you can recover your data even if something goes wrong. Backups are like having a spare copy of your important documents. They provide peace of mind and protect you from data loss. Finally, be cautious of phishing and malware. Phishing and malware are common methods used by attackers to steal your data. Be wary of suspicious emails, links, and attachments. Install a reputable antivirus program and keep it updated. Regularly scan your computer for malware. Think of antivirus software as the security guard of your computer. It protects you from malicious threats that could compromise your data. By following these tips, you can significantly enhance your data security on SSDs and protect your sensitive information from unauthorized access. Remember, guys, security is an ongoing process, not a one-time fix. Stay vigilant and keep your defenses up-to-date.

Conclusion

So, guys, securely deleting files on an SSD requires a different approach than traditional hard drives. Understanding the nuances of SSD technology, especially wear leveling, is crucial. While traditional methods like simple overwriting fall short, using the ATA Secure Erase command is the most reliable way to ensure your data is truly gone. Remember to back up your data before performing a secure erase, and consider using encryption for an extra layer of security. By following the steps outlined in this guide and implementing the additional tips, you can confidently protect your sensitive information on SSDs. Stay safe out there!